Subtract 3/42 from 40/6

1st number: 6 4/6, 2nd number: 3/42

40/6 - 3/42 is 277/42.

Steps for subtracting f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 6 and 42 is 42

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 6 × 7 = 42,
    40/6 = 40 × 7/6 × 7 = 280/42
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 42 × 1 = 42,
    3/42 = 3 × 1/42 × 1 = 3/42
  4. Subtract the two like fractions:
    280/42 - 3/42 = 280 - 3/42 = 277/42
